Widowed petty trader weeps after thief stole her carton of fish in Benue
A carton of fish belonging to a widowed petty trader in Benue state was robbed by an unidentified thief.
According to Smith Akom Takema, a spokesman for Benue State Governor Samuel Ortom, the widow bought a carton of iced fish on Tuesday, May 25, dropped it off at the usual spot where she does her business in the state’s Gboko local government area, and went to buy firewood.
She was devastated and inconsolable when she returned and found the carton of fish missing.
Reports also claim that someone came on a motorcycle and stole it.
